5 most expensive ASC projects in 2023 

Here are the five most expensive ASC projects Becker’s has covered since Jan. 1:

Advertisement

1. Eisenhower Health’s Rancho Mirage (Calif.) Hospital is investing $156 million in a four-story cardiology ASC and an expansion of its cardiology pavilion. 

2. Cooper University Health Care announced plans for its $150 million ambulatory care center inside of a former Sears department store in Moorestown, N.J.

3. The University of Vermont Medical Center in Burlington submitted a certificate of need application for a $130 million multispecialty ASC.

4. Winston-Salem, N.C.-based Atrium Health Wake Forest Baptist has submitted a cost overrun application for its ASCs that will now cost an estimated $78.4 million. 

5. HealthPartners began construction on a $50.5 million specialty ASC in Woodbury, Minn.
